The Elecrow Raspberry Pi Pico Advanced Kit w/ 32 Modules & 32 Projects (w/o Raspberry Pi Pico Board) is an ideal choice for individuals with a background in electronics and programming who are keen on exploring the capabilities of the Raspberry Pi. This comprehensive kit is centered around the RP2040 chip and is designed to facilitate a wide range of projects and experiments. It includes 32 sensor modules and a smart car kit, providing ample opportunities for hands-on learning and innovation.

The kit supports a dual-core Arm Cortex-M0+ processor with a flexible clock speed, offering robust performance for various applications. It features a substantial amount of on-chip SRAM and on-board QSPI Flash, ensuring efficient data handling and storage. The inclusion of multifunction GPIO pins, UART, SPI, and I2C controllers, along with PWM channels, allows for versatile connectivity and control options.

Additionally, the kit supports drag-and-drop programming via USB, making it accessible for users to upload and manage their projects with ease. The low-power modes and accurate on-chip clock enhance its efficiency and reliability. The temperature sensor and accelerated libraries further expand its functionality, making it suitable for a wide array of applications.

  • 21 x 51 mm

  • Dual-core Arm Cortex-M0+ processor with a flexible clock up to 133 MHz
  • 264KB on-chip SRAM
  • 2MB on-board QSPI Flash
  • 26 multifunction GPIO pins, including 3 analog inputs
  • 2 × UART, 2 × SPI controllers, 2 × I2C controllers, 16 × PWM channels
  • 1 × USB 1 controller and PHY, supporting host and device functions
  • 8 × Programmable I/O (PIO) state machines for custom peripheral support
  • Supported input power: 1.8–5.5V DC
  • Operating temperature: -20°C to +85°C
  • Castellated module for direct soldering to carrier boards
  • Supports drag-and-drop programming via mass storage over USB
  • Low-power sleep and dormant modes
  • Accurate on-chip clock
  • Temperature sensor
  • Accelerated integer and floating-point libraries on-chip
